Commit Graph

546 Commits (e08721487c3fc8d537d448052ea2e41fa07ddefb)

Author SHA1 Message Date
Assel Meher de092daf0a
feat: Handle state change lock in prepare downscale (#20141) 6 months ago
renovate-sh-app[bot] 0aac50bffb
fix(deps): update module github.com/prometheus/prometheus to v0.308.0 (main) (#20131) 6 months ago
Paul Rogers 91d4eb6ce1
feat: Add partition state to consumption lag metric (#19912) 6 months ago
renovate-sh-app[bot] 5c422a6b90
fix(deps): update module golang.org/x/net to v0.47.0 (main) (#19850) 6 months ago
Assel Meher 347f2f7025
refactor(ingestor): WAL Replay controller: Use singleflight to ensure only one inflight flush is happening (#19831) 7 months ago
renovate-sh-app[bot] d76b3bf495
fix(deps): update module github.com/apache/arrow-go/v18 to v18.4.1 (main) (#19750) 7 months ago
Salva Corts eacd943646
fix: Forward ingestion policy set through header on kafka (#19632) 7 months ago
Paul Rogers b362e1e8d8
fix(ingester): Add WAL cleanup code (#19607) 7 months ago
Salva Corts 2bbdfa54e7
fix: Pass ingestion policy set through header to ingesters via grpc (#19630) 7 months ago
Paul Rogers 2b604f1f29
fix(wal): Move WAL disk check to platform-specific code (#19619) 7 months ago
Salva Corts 8486acb981
feat: support per policy overriden stream limits on limits service (#19403) 7 months ago
Salva Corts 987840b5d3
feat: Resolve ingestion policy via a header (#19548) 7 months ago
Paul Rogers cce4511c74
feat(ingester): Add WAL throttling for partition ingesters (#19538) 7 months ago
Sandeep Sukhani a935a63abb
chore: add support for fetching chunks with sizing info from the index to optimize GetShards calls (#19221) 8 months ago
George Robinson acb8b89a2f
fix: fix context canceled stops reader from cleaning up (#19210) 8 months ago
Sophie Waldman 98b411a649
chore(linter): Fix issues flagged by updated golangci-lint version (#19206) 9 months ago
George Robinson 1ad71a0216
chore: rename ExtractIngesterPartitionID() to make it generic (#19185) 9 months ago
Salva Corts af257fd058
feat: per policy overridable stream limits (#18994) 9 months ago
Joao Marcal ab0c7b2b9d
feat: Add ingester_chunks_flush_requests_total (#18696) 10 months ago
dannyc-grafana ecdd613a0c
chore: Autofix to make nosec comments also readable by semgrep (#18664) 10 months ago
Robert Fratto 86c57c8616
chore: consistently use new labels.Labels API (#18490) 11 months ago
Shantanu Alshi 61e81c5a4c
chore(otlp): OTLP Metrics (#18281) 11 months ago
renovate[bot] 8b265ede15
fix(deps): update module github.com/prometheus/common to v0.64.0 (main) (#16750) 12 months ago
Paul Rogers 7bbaa6e241
chore(deps): Bump dskit for new ring functions (#18093) 12 months ago
Charles Korn 545fb1597c
refactor(stringlabels): Support stringlabels in `logql/log` package (#17838) 12 months ago
Oleg Zaytsev c8a15f451c
refactor: Use OTel tracing library (#17859) 1 year ago
Jackson Coelho b7ae8499b8
chore: parallel kafka consumer (#17262) 1 year ago
Trevor Whitney 577d501839
refactor: extractors can return multiple samples (#17064) 1 year ago
aarogoss 01cf36df78
feat: adds partition-ingester push latency histogram (#17385) 1 year ago
Karsten Jeschkies 845822b124
refactor(stringlabels): Support stringlabels in ingester (#17243) 1 year ago
Karsten Jeschkies a864f8b986
refactor(stringlabels): Support stringlabels in log.StreamPipeline (#17216) 1 year ago
Karsten Jeschkies 5bba0c27b7
refactor(stringlabels): Support stringlabels ingester tests (#17121) 1 year ago
Christophe Serafin 5625464332
fix: Fix missing series in monolithic mode (#17067) 1 year ago
Paul Rogers 24c260e3e4
chore(deps): Update dskit (#16782) 1 year ago
Paul Rogers 27431b7e7e
chore: Linting update for new golangci (#16572) 1 year ago
Trevor Whitney 40d7b979a4
chore: implement multi-variant queries (#16426) 1 year ago
Eng Zer Jun 982b16b404
refactor: replace min/max helpers with built-in min/max (#16438) 1 year ago
renovate[bot] b37eefe24f
fix(deps): update github.com/prometheus/prometheus (main) (#15950) 1 year ago
Trevor Whitney 5b16c0be7d
refactor: allow sample expressions to have multiple extractors (#16224) 1 year ago
Salva Corts 0be39a0ed1
feat(policies): Log when multiple policies match the same stream (#16321) 1 year ago
Dylan Guedes 5c8e832260
feat: Introduce policy stream mapping (#15982) 1 year ago
Dylan Guedes 0bc23db95d
refactor: Add retention hours to `discarded` metrics (#15875) 1 year ago
Owen Diehl 2a2b52808c
perf(ingester): refactor lock acquisitions related to `not_owned` series limit functionality (#15839) 1 year ago
Periklis Tsirakidis f63c16f77d
fix(partition-ingester): Add stream creation error logging (#15640) 1 year ago
Ned Andreev 04f621ec86
fix: data race in ingester test (#15465) 1 year ago
Cyril Tovena 6dfe90a12d
chore: Introduce back phase for kafka delay metrics (#15407) 1 year ago
Paul Rogers f2c2a22bdc
chore: Preparation for incoming static code analysis CI check (#15164) 2 years ago
George Robinson 0a12cabf52
feat: add phase to log lines in kafka_consumer.go (#15176) 2 years ago
Eng Zer Jun 062d1e9ca4
refactor: replace experimental `maps` and `slices` with stdlib (#15051) 2 years ago
George Robinson 0c388c30ad
chore: add comments to help explain durability guarantees of the consumer (#15105) 2 years ago